Output 1676c94c86d567a3241af0c03a84604420fb1a6e7c4367ac00df3e37ae3375f9:1

value
19861829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b73a082048862f4b49f474aac581017de67b7ef OP_EQUAL
address
3P9yEXZ4VxJ1Lmn7YvvWFNJAWkn8Rt5bFJ
transaction
1676c94c86d567a3241af0c03a84604420fb1a6e7c4367ac00df3e37ae3375f9
spent
true